Florida coach Jim McElwain on Luke Del Rio: ‘Something special about him’
Florida coach Jim McElwain held a press conference this afternoon. Here are the highlights from what he told the media on Friday.
He certainly sees something in redshirt sophomore QB Luke Del Rio, who looks to be the early favorite to win the starting job.
McElwain on first impressions of Luke Del Rio: "There was something special about him, but he's got to continue to get better." #Gators

With defensive lineman Jonathan Bullard moving on to the NFL, McElwain pointed to sophomore CeCe Jefferson as someone that will need to fill his shoes. Last season, Bullard led the defense with 17.5 tackles for loss and was tied for the team lead with 6.5 sacks.
McElwain says CeCe Jefferson will have to pick up a lot of Bullard's production. #Gators
